With Pride & Grit provides the conversations and resources you need to navigate a season of transition in your life.

Hosted by Jen Pasquale, a 16-year military spouse and the founder of Pride & Grit, this season features stories from military spouses at varying stages of a successful transition to civilian life. We're telling their stories and highlighting resources you may need in your toolbox for this unique journey - resources available to you as the spouse.

So, join in as With Pride & Grit offers insights and inspiration to help you make the most of this new chapter in your life.

Meet Tracy Steele and learn about Hiring Our Heroes. Tracy is a military spouse of over 23 years, Tracy Steele capitalized on volunteer and professional development opportunities to make a career pivot from nursing to workforce development. Having a passion and expertise in helping military spouses realize their marketable skills from unconventional career paths, she helps spouses, new to seasoned, learn strategies for success to be competitive for employment as a Fellowship Program Manager with Hiring Our Heroes. Tracy also supports and elevates the voice of the military spouse and veteran communities through volunteer roles on nonprofit boards such as the Council for Military Spouse Clubs and the San Diego Regional Chamber of Commerce. Hiring Our Heroes (HOH), a program of the U.S. Chamber of Commerce Foundation, a 501(c)(3) organization, is a nationwide initiative to empower veterans, transitioning service members, and military spouses as they search for meaningful careers. With more than a decade of experience, we understand the complexities of finding the right job at the right time. HOH’s dedicated team leverages its vast network of employers, resources and training tools to connect our nation’s heroes with employers committed to their success. Meet Karen Francis and learn about IVMF's Onward to Opportunity program. IVMF provides no-cost training and pay for one certification exam - which helps military spouses consolidate their varied experiences and validate their knowledge for recruiters/hiring managers. Karen is the Installation Program manager for IVMF's Onward to Opportunity - National Capital Area Region. She is a veteran spouse - Army Spouse and Army Mom. She loves working with our military spouse community and became a career coach to do so. Meet Leslie Coffey and learn about the American Corporate Partners (ACP) ACP’s free Mentoring Program connects post-9/11 veterans, active duty spouses, and eligible military spouses with corporate professionals for customized mentorships. ACP assists veterans and eligible spouses on their path towards fulfilling, long-term careers, whether they are job searching or newly employed. Leslie Coffey is the Vice President – Military Engagement for American Corporate Partners and has been assisting transitioning service members and military spouses in developing post-military careers for over a decade. As a military spouse of 26 years, Leslie understands the unique challenges of being a military spouse and is passionate about empowering others to find and grow great careers. Leslie holds a Master’s in Business Administration from Texas A&M University-Commerce and has been awarded for her volunteerism with the Meritorious Public Service Medal, Commander's Award for Public Service, The Trooper's Lady, Yellow Rose of Texas, Order of St. Joan D'Arc, Artillery Order of Molly Pitcher, and Civilian Volunteer of the Year. Her husband has been serving for 29 years in the US Army. Together they have four highly active children from 13 to 25 years old and one granddaughter.
